The John P. Nelligan Award for Excellence in Advocacy

Formerly known as the Ottawa Honouree Dinner, the John P. Nelligan Award for Excellence in Advocacy was established in 2016 to celebrate and acknowledge the outstanding contributions of John P. Nelligan, Q.C., LSM, long-time member and the first Ottawa President of The Advocates' Society.

Selection Criteria:

Throughout his career, John Nelligan exemplified excellence and an unwavering commitment to advocacy. He held numerous leadership positions in the legal community, and for decades was a committed mentor and teacher of advocacy.

This award is presented to an advocate who exemplifies excellence in advocacy and meets the following criteria:
  • Practises advocacy in Ottawa or the surrounding region
  • Has clearly demonstrated distinction as counsel, having made a significant contribution to the profession of law and to the well-being of the community at large
  • Has been a dedicated and active member of The Advocates’ Society
  • Is a current member of The Advocates’ Society and in good standing with the Law Society of Ontario
